1. Increased Automation

Automation continues to be a dominant trend in warehousing, and the ASRS shuttle racking system is no exception. Businesses are increasingly investing in automated shuttle systems that streamline the picking and retrieval processes. Benefits of increased automation include:

  • Reduced labor costs by minimizing the need for manual handling.
  • Improved accuracy in picking operations, thus reducing errors.
  • Increased speed in order fulfillment, leading to better customer service.

2. Enhanced Data Analytics

With the rise of IoT (Internet of Things) technologies, the ASRS shuttle racking system is leveraging data analytics more effectively than ever. Key developments include:

  • Real-time tracking of inventory levels and shuttle operations enabling proactive decision-making.
  • Data-driven insights to optimize layout and workflows within the warehouse.
  • Predictive analytics that help forecast demand and adjust storage accordingly.

3. Sustainability Initiatives

Sustainability is becoming a priority for businesses worldwide. The ASRS shuttle racking system is adapting to these demands by incorporating eco-friendly practices such as:

  • Energy-efficient shuttle systems that consume less power.
  • Utilization of recyclable materials in the construction of racking systems.
  • Optimization of space to minimize the physical footprint and reduce overall resource consumption.

4. Customizable Solutions

Every warehouse has unique needs, and the ASRS shuttle racking system is shifting towards more customizable solutions. This trend allows for:

  • Modular designs that can be adapted as business requirements change.
  • Integration with existing systems to enhance functionality without a complete overhaul.
  • Tailored software solutions that fit specific warehouse management needs.

5. Collaborative Robots (Cobots)

As businesses strive for efficiency, collaborative robots are playing a crucial role in the ASRS shuttle racking system landscape. Advantages of utilizing cobots include:

  • Assisting human workers in repetitive tasks, thereby reducing fatigue.
  • Coordinating with other automated systems for seamless operations.
  • Enhancing flexibility in operations by augmenting human labor where necessary.

6. Enhanced Safety Features

Safety in warehouses remains paramount. Emerging ASRS shuttle racking systems are now being designed with advanced safety features such as:

  • Sensors that detect obstacles and prevent collisions.
  • Automated alert systems that notify operators of potential hazards.
  • Ultra-reliable emergency stop functionalities ensuring quick responses to risks.
